Was on AA120 CDG-JFK and had the same issues. As a previous poster said, it has to do with Gogo's network management practices. In order to know what you are doing and manage their bandwidth, they must insert a device mid-stream to decrypt, inspect, then re-encrypt your traffic. Your device recognizes that the SSL encryption certificate it expected is not authentic and raises the error. While you might think you can trust gogo, I would never trust them or anyone else. Understand they can see *all* the traffic in clear text. This means any passwords, usernames, or other confidential information you may be trying to protect with encryption is open for easy reading by them. The same is true for boingo.
